> > >> Hi list,
> > >>
> > >> The recent update of binutils broke glibc, because glibc fails to 
> > >> recognize ld --version that comes from binutils.
> > >>
> > >> With some git browsing i found the upstream commit to fix it, here's the 
> > >> link: 
> > >> http://sourceware.org/git/?p=glibc.git;a=commitdiff;h=0549ce8ec1f66a41c59815e50dd48ffd74fabb52;hp=6dfeb5245bca9f2ef94815ed9a7b979a9e0be744
> > >>
> > >> I havent yet tryed the upstream patch, but if someone with free time 
> > >> could test it.
> > >>
> > >> Attached is my local patch for glibc, but i guess upstream fix could be 
> > >> better one.
> > >>
> > >> -Mika
> > >> plain text document attachment (binutils_recognize_for_glibc.patch)
> > >> diff --git a/configure b/configure
> > >> index 7555891..fdfbd2d 100755
> > >> --- a/configure
> > >> +++ b/configure
> > >> @@ -4839,7 +4839,7 @@ $as_echo_n "checking version of $AS... " >&6; }
> > >>    ac_prog_version=`$AS --version 2>&1 | sed -n 's/^.*GNU assembler.* 
> > >> \([0-9]*\.[0-9.]*\).*$/\1/p'`
> > >>    case $ac_prog_version in
> > >>      '') ac_prog_version="v. ?.??, bad"; ac_verc_fail=yes;;
> > >> -    2.1[3-9]*)
> > >> +    2.1[3-9]*|[2-9].[2-9]*)
> > >>         ac_prog_version="$ac_prog_version, ok"; ac_verc_fail=no;;
> > >>      *) ac_prog_version="$ac_prog_version, bad"; ac_verc_fail=yes;;
> > >>  
> > >> @@ -4902,7 +4902,7 @@ $as_echo_n "checking version of $LD... " >&6; }
> > >>    ac_prog_version=`$LD --version 2>&1 | sed -n 's/^.*GNU ld.* 
> > >> \([0-9][0-9]*\.[0-9.]*\).*$/\1/p'`
> > >>    case $ac_prog_version in
> > >>      '') ac_prog_version="v. ?.??, bad"; ac_verc_fail=yes;;
> > >> -    2.1[3-9]*)
> > >> +    2.1[3-9]*|[2-9].[2-9]*)
> > >>         ac_prog_version="$ac_prog_version, ok"; ac_verc_fail=no;;
> > >>      *) ac_prog_version="$ac_prog_version, bad"; ac_verc_fail=yes;;
> > >>  
> > >> diff --git a/configure.in b/configure.in
> > >> index d54e952..05c396a 100644
> > >> --- a/configure.in
> > >> +++ b/configure.in
> > >> @@ -897,10 +897,10 @@ AC_SUBST(MIG)dnl Needed by 
> > >> sysdeps/mach/configure.in
> > >>  # Accept binutils 2.13 or newer.
> > >>  AC_CHECK_PROG_VER(AS, $AS, --version,
> > >>                    [GNU assembler.* \([0-9]*\.[0-9.]*\)],
> > >> -                  [2.1[3-9]*], AS=: critic_missing="$critic_missing as")
> > >> +                  [2.1[3-9]*|[2-9].[2-9]*], AS=: 
> > >> critic_missing="$critic_missing as")
> > >>  AC_CHECK_PROG_VER(LD, $LD, --version,
> > >>                    [GNU ld.* \([0-9][0-9]*\.[0-9.]*\)],
> > >> -                  [2.1[3-9]*], LD=: critic_missing="$critic_missing ld")
> > >> +                  [2.1[3-9]*|[2-9].[2-9]*], LD=: 
> > >> critic_missing="$critic_missing ld")
